"bastón" meaning in Spanish

See bastón in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: /basˈton/, [basˈt̪õn] Forms: bastones [plural]
Rhymes: -on Etymology: From Old French baston (“stick, truncheon”); related to modern French bâton, Italian bastone. Cognate with English baton.   1. walking stick, staff, cane Tags: masculine

  2. baton (in a marching band) Tags: masculine
